Exporting DOCX/ODT Documents With a Style Sheet

Karl Voit has a really handy tip for those of you unfortunate enough to have to deal with Word (or its evil siblings) documents. Many folks in that cohort make do writing in Org mode and exporting to ODT. If you use Pandoc as your translation engine you can you can also export to DOCX and, as Voit explains, you can incorporate a template into the export so that, say, company styles and logos are respected by the exported document.

This turns out to be pretty easy but probably doesn’t work the way you think it does so you’ll want to be sure to follow the link to Voit’s post.
